I asked for the RANGE of the mics. It is not listed on your specifications, that is why I asked. It only lists the maximum dBSPL. I need to know what is the lowest dBSPL each mic goes too. I need to know if the M52 mic will also do RTA readings.

This text is copied from the M52 specifications table:
Maximum SPL 170 dBspl
1/3 Octave Noise @1kHz 38 dBspl
ANSI-A Weighted Noise 56 dBspl
With an ANSI-A weighting filter, the M52 has a noise floor of 56 dBspl.
The M52 is commonly used for frequency response (RTA) measurements as well as for high SPL measurements in competitions.
If you need to measure background noise levels (i.e. vehicle noise), you will want to use the M53. Otherwise, the M52 is a good general purpose mic for car audio applications.
